Responsibilities
- Conduct client intakes and assist with gathering relevant case information.
- Provide general support to attorneys in preparation for hearings and court proceedings.
- Draft legal documents, correspondence, and other written materials.
- Maintain and organize case files, ensuring accurate and timely documentation.
- Track deadlines, court dates, and case activities using case management systems.
- Communicate effectively and respectfully with clients, including those in crisis or under stress.
- Cook up referrals to community resources and partner organizations as appropriate.
- Aid in data collection and reporting requirements.
- Support outreach efforts and community education activities.
- Collaborate with attorneys, staff, and external partners across multiple offices.
- Attend court proceedings with clients and/or attorneys as needed.
- Other duties as assigned.
